'Heaviest of hearts': Popular Ponsonby eatery announces closure 

Mekong Baby on Ponsonby Rd in Ponsonby, Auckland. (Source: Google Maps)

A popular restaurant in the Auckland suburb of Ponsonby is saying goodbye "with the heaviest of hearts" amid "incredibly challenging times" in the hospitality industry.

The owners of Southeast Asian fusion eatery Mekong Baby on Ponsonby Rd announced their decision to close after 13 years in business in a post to social media this evening.

"It is with the heaviest of hearts that we have had to close the doors of Mekong Baby," the post said.

"We have poured our hearts into it. We have worked through long days, late nights, incredibly challenging times and all of the ups and downs that come with running a hospitality business. We have always believed that if we worked hard enough, cared enough and kept giving our best, we could keep going.

"But sometimes, hard work alone isn’t enough."

Owners Marcin and Jackie Kulak said the hospitality industry had "changed enormously over the last few years, and sadly, it has never truly returned to what it was before Covid".

"The economic pressures of the past few years have continued to build, making running Mekong Baby no longer financially sustainable," the Kulaks said.

"We have fought incredibly hard to keep going. Including selling our family home, and putting every penny to our name back into the business.

"Eventually, we had to accept that continuing was no longer viable."

The pair thanked their "incredible" staff, adding: "You have been such an important part of our story, the kindness and love you have shown us over the years & especially now during our darkest time, will never be forgotten".

"And to every single customer who has walked through the doors, thank you from the bottom of our hearts.

"With love, gratitude and broken hearts, Jackie & Marcin."

Around 3000 hospitality businesses have shut in the last 12 months, according to the latest figures from credit bureau Centrix.

In the hospitality sector, 422 companies went into liquidation in the past year – a 42% year-on-year increase.
